About the team we are recruiting to

The Kinship Team is made up of 3 clusters with practitioners taking a caseload of either supervision and support cases or assessment cases. The team has responsibility for the assessment and supervision of Kinship Carers and the assessment and support of Special Guardians.

What is the job role?

We are looking for a Senior Practitioner to take on the role of assessing kinship carers and supervising and supporting kinship carers and progressing permanency by way of Special Guardianship Orders. This role also involves supporting Team Managers progressing the needs of the service, allocation of work and supervising a Children and Families Worker. 

Our Kinship Team is a key focus of our family valued programme as we believe that children will often do best if they remain in their extended family network.  The successful applicants for these positions will be at the centre of the growth of this area of our practice and benefit from joining a team deeply committed to providing high-quality support to kinship carers, carers and special guardians.

Who are we looking for?

You will have a case load of assessments of prospective carers, including some kinship carer supervision, whilst permanence plans for children are progressing. They will also be involved in supporting team managers with the initial assessment referrals received into the team, working closely with Children's social work teams. They will also have the opportunity to work with team colleagues in improving support to carers through training, support groups and events.
